Amde Ozenfant in 1915. The Drawing is the cover of the magazine L’Elan in Paris. Issue no. 4 of 1 June 1915 in some copies. Signature, good condition. OZENFANT, Amde born 15 April 186 in Saint-Quentin, Aisne, France; 1904, studied drawing at the Quentin de la Tour school; 1905-1913, arrived in Paris to study architecture and attended the academy of La Palette and Charles Cottet; 1913, married Zina Klingberg, Russian painter; 1914, war volunteer and reformed, works in the service of propaganda; 1915, founds the magazine L’lan, where he sketches his purist theory and which appears until December of the following year; 1917, meets Charles-douard Jeanneret who will become Le Corbsier; 1918, signs with it the manifesto of purism, entitled Aprs le cubisme; 1920-1925, directs with Jeanneret the 28 numbers of L’Esprit nouveau; 1925, replaces Lger at the Acadmie moderne; 1932, opens the academy Ozenfant in his villa of the avenue Reille, built in 1924 by Le Corbusier; 1936, moved to London and created the Ozenfant Academy; 1938, taught at the New School for Research in Seattle; 1939, created the Ozenfant School of Fine Arts in New York; 1944, naturalized American; 1955, returns to France, The Larock-Granoff Gallery, Paris, is the owner of the studio.The Larock-Granoff Gallery, Paris, owns the studio.
